Micro:Bits in the Library / Media Center

This workshop is for public school library media specialists who must attend the training required to be eligible to receive the books and devices (Micro:Bit) provided as part of the combined efforts of the Arkansas Computer Science Initiative with R.I.S.E. Arkansas’ mission of building a culture of reading in Arkansas.  Public school libraries that serve students in any combination of grades K-8 are eligible to receive a Micro:Bit, which are small programmable computers, and a copy of Code Your Own Games!: 20 Games to Create with Scratch by Max Wainewright. Public school libraries that serve students in any combination of grades K-5 also will be eligible to receive a copy of Sasha Savvy Loves to Code by Sasha A. Alston.
